概要

デジタル農業の世界市場規模は、2023年に232億米ドルと評価され、予測期間(2025-2032年)のCAGR 11.5%で成長し、2024年の258億7,000万米ドルから2032年には618億米ドルに成長する見通しです。

世界のデジタル農業市場は、農業分野における精密農業、IoT、AI、データ分析などの先端技術の統合の高まりに後押しされ、著しい成長を遂げています。これらのイノベーションは、リアルタイムモニタリング、予測的洞察、資源管理の改善を農家に提供し、作物収量の増加、コスト削減、持続可能性の強化につながっています。さらに、食糧安全保障の課題に取り組み、資源を最適化する必要性が、市場の拡大をさらに後押ししています。テクノロジーが進化し続け、持続可能な実践へのコミットメントが強化されるにつれ、デジタル農業の状況は継続的な変革を遂げ、従来の農業をコネクテッドでデータ中心のエコシステムへと再構築し、農業におけるより効率的で生産的な未来への道を開きます。

Global Digital Farming Market size was valued at USD 23.2 billion in 2023 and is poised to grow from USD 25.87 billion in 2024 to USD 61.8 billion by 2032, growing at a CAGR of 11.5% during the forecast period (2025-2032).

The global digital farming market has experienced remarkable growth, propelled by the rising integration of advanced technologies like precision agriculture, IoT, AI, and data analytics within the agricultural sector. These innovations provide farmers with real-time monitoring, predictive insights, and improved resource management, leading to increased crop yields, reduced costs, and enhanced sustainability. Additionally, the need to tackle food security challenges and optimize resources further drives market expansion. As technology continues to evolve and a commitment to sustainable practices strengthens, the digital farming landscape is set for ongoing transformation, reshaping traditional agriculture into a connected and data-centric ecosystem, paving the way for a more efficient and productive future in farming.

Global Digital Farming Market Segments Analysis

The global digital farming market can be segmented into hardware, software, services, and region. Hardware includes sensors, drones, and robotics used for data collection and automation. Software encompasses farm management platforms, data analytics, and AI-driven decision support systems for optimizing agricultural practices. Services involve consultancy, integration, and support for implementing digital solutions. Geographically, the market spans North America, Europe, Asia-Pacific, and the rest of the world.

Driver of the Global Digital Farming Market

The global digital farming market is experiencing significant growth fueled by rapid technological advancements. Innovations in precision agriculture, artificial intelligence (AI), the Internet of Things (IoT), and data analytics are transforming the way farmers operate. These cutting-edge technologies empower farmers to monitor and manage their crops and livestock more effectively in real time. By optimizing resources and leveraging data-driven insights, they can make informed decisions that enhance productivity and efficiency. As a result, the ongoing integration and development of these technologies are key drivers of expansion within the digital farming sector, paving the way for a more sustainable agricultural future.

Restraints in the Global Digital Farming Market

One of the key restraints impacting the Global Digital Farming market is the substantial initial investment required to adopt these advanced technologies. The implementation process typically involves considerable expenses for hardware, software, sensors, and necessary infrastructure enhancements. This financial burden can be particularly daunting for farmers in developing regions or those with limited financial resources, creating a challenge in affording the transition to digital farming methods. Consequently, the high cost of adoption serves as a significant barrier, hindering the broader acceptance and implementation of digital farming solutions across the agricultural sector.

Market Trends of the Global Digital Farming Market

The Global Digital Farming market is experiencing robust growth, largely driven by the rapid adoption of precision agriculture and data analytics. Farmers worldwide are leveraging cutting-edge technologies such as GPS-guided machinery, drones, and IoT sensors to gather real-time data on soil health, crop conditions, and environmental factors. This data is processed using advanced analytical tools and machine learning algorithms, enabling informed decision-making and optimized farming practices. As a result, farmers are witnessing enhanced yields and improved resource utilization, underscoring a transformative shift towards smarter, data-driven agriculture that is set to reshape the agricultural landscape for years to come.
